2. We have all of Canada's robins up here in the north
and last year we had an early tree swallow in the winter as well. There's been Eastern Phoebes showing up too, but it's unclear whether or not they are moving up as an early migration or just represent birds that never left as we didn't get a real winter until the last couple weeks.
